Can Anyone See Your Faith?
James 2:18, ESV: "But someone will say, “You have faith and I have works.” Show me your faith apart from your works, and I will show you my faith by my works."
We have a problem similiar to what Jesus encountered. We proclaim something that no one can see. For Jesus it was forgiveness of sins. No one could see the forgiveness of sins or determine Jesus identity by His verbal claim to do so. Likewise, no one can identify us by our verbal claim to have faith.
Jesus rectified His situation by performing visable miracles. The only way we can rectify ours is by our visable works.
Good works are a fruit and not a root of our salvation.
